Book Three of The Fox and the Girl: destiny, courage, and sacrifice in a YA fantasy adventure full of magic and danger.
Keira never asked to be a hero. Forced from her home and tasked with bringing balance to the forest, she must face fears born from years of bullying and self-doubt. Only a week ago, she was just another teenager. Now, she carries the weight of destiny.After the dramatic events of Riley, Keira struggles to accept who she truly is and what she is capable of becoming. Tested by her companions, haunted by faces from the past, and threatened by Sohon's advancing army, her courage will be pushed to the edge. With her father journeying across the world and time running short, Keira must discover her strength before everything she loves is destroyed.
Valo is the third book in Jonathan Kuiper's tween-to-young adult fantasy series, The Fox and the Girl (formerly known as the Luza series). A tale of self-discovery, shapeshifting magic, and unbreakable friendship, this coming-of-age adventure raises the stakes as the battle for the forest reaches its breaking point.
